Decentralized finance (DeFi) has long wrestled with the tension between accessibility and risk management. Perpetual contracts, in particular, expose traders to extreme leverage and volatile markets. Traditionally, exchanges apply flat leverage caps or margin requirements, treating all users equally regardless of experience or past behavior. But what if a trader’s identity and reputation could dynamically influence how much risk they can take?

The Concept: Identity-Weighted Leverage

At its core, identity-weighted leverage personalizes risk management for perpetual contracts. Each trader is assigned a “trust score” based on verifiable on-chain data, such as:

  • Historical trading performance – e.g., consistent profits, low liquidation history.

  • Collateral behavior – how often and how responsibly they maintain margin.

  • Social governance participation – involvement in protocol voting or community contributions.

The system then adjusts leverage limits or margin requirements according to this score. A highly trusted trader might access 10x leverage safely, while a new user is throttled to 2x or 3x until they prove reliability.

Gamifying Risk Management

This approach doesn’t just manage risk—it gamifies it. Traders are incentivized to maintain a clean record, engage with governance, and demonstrate disciplined trading. The better your reputation, the more freedom you get to deploy capital. It turns risk management into a socially reinforced game, where positive behavior is rewarded with real financial flexibility.

Benefits for the Ecosystem

  1. Safer Markets: Reduces systemic risk by limiting reckless leverage for unproven traders.

  2. Aligned Incentives: Encourages responsible trading, increasing protocol trustworthiness.

  3. Community Engagement: Integrates social reputation, making governance participation materially valuable.

  4. Differentiated User Experience: Traders feel recognized and rewarded for their skill and discipline.

Challenges and Considerations

  • Privacy vs. Transparency: Reputation must be verifiable on-chain without exposing sensitive personal data.

  • Manipulation Risk: Systems must guard against fake histories or social score farming.

  • Standardization: Protocols need consistent metrics for scoring across different platforms.
